Rising Need for Automated Quality Control Drives Adoption

Automated Optical Inspection systems play a critical role in modern manufacturing by detecting surface defects, soldering errors, component misplacements, and assembly inconsistencies with high speed and accuracy. As production volumes increase and manual inspection becomes inefficient and error-prone, manufacturers are increasingly deploying AOI systems to maintain consistent quality standards. These systems reduce human dependency, minimize rework costs, and ensure compliance with stringent industry regulations.

The growing adoption of Industry 4.0 practices has further accelerated AOI deployment. Smart factories rely on automated inspection technologies to enable real-time monitoring, data collection, and predictive quality control, making AOI systems an integral part of advanced manufacturing ecosystems.

2D and 3D AOI Systems Support Diverse Inspection Requirements

By type, the AOI market is segmented into 2D AOI systems and 3D AOI systems.
2D AOI systems remain widely used due to their cost-effectiveness, fast inspection speeds, and suitability for detecting basic defects such as missing components, polarity errors, and solder bridges. These systems are commonly deployed in high-volume electronics manufacturing environments.

However, 3D AOI systems are witnessing faster growth as they offer enhanced inspection accuracy by measuring height, volume, and shape of solder joints and components. With increasing adoption of fine-pitch components, ball grid arrays (BGAs), and complex PCB layouts, 3D AOI systems provide superior defect detection capabilities, making them essential for advanced electronics and semiconductor manufacturing.

Technological Advancements Enhance Inspection Accuracy

Continuous advancements in imaging technologies, machine vision, and artificial intelligence are transforming AOI system performance. Modern AOI solutions leverage high-resolution cameras, advanced lighting techniques, and deep learning algorithms to improve defect recognition and reduce false calls.

AI-enabled AOI systems can learn from historical inspection data, adapt to design variations, and improve accuracy over time. Integration with manufacturing execution systems (MES) and factory automation platforms enables seamless data exchange, allowing manufacturers to identify process inefficiencies and optimize production workflows.

Wide Range of Applications Strengthen Market Demand

AOI systems are widely used across multiple applications, including PCB inspection, semiconductor wafer inspection, solder paste inspection, and final assembly verification. In PCB manufacturing, AOI ensures defect detection at multiple production stages, reducing downstream failures and improving yield rates.

The semiconductor industry relies on AOI systems to detect micro-level defects during wafer fabrication and packaging processes. Medical device manufacturers also adopt AOI to ensure compliance with strict quality and safety standards, while automotive electronics producers use AOI systems to enhance reliability in safety-critical components.

Industry Adoption Expands Beyond Electronics

While electronics manufacturing remains the dominant end-use industry, AOI adoption is expanding into automotive, aerospace, medical, and industrial equipment sectors. The increasing use of electronic systems in vehicles, including adv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S) and electric vehicle components, has significantly boosted demand for high-precision inspection solutions.

Similarly, aerospace and defense manufacturers rely on AOI systems to meet stringent reliability and traceability requirements. The medical industry benefits from AOI by ensuring defect-free production of devices used in critical healthcare applications.

Regional Growth Supported by Manufacturing Expansion

Asia-Pacific holds a leading share in the AOI system market, driven by the presence of major electronics manufacturing hubs in China, Japan, South Korea, and Taiwan. Strong investments in semiconductor fabrication plants and consumer electronics production continue to support market expansion in the region.

North America and Europe also represent significant markets, supported by technological innovation, automation adoption, and strict quality regulations. Growing investments in smart manufacturing and reshoring of electronics production are further strengthening regional demand.
